Leg 1: Magic Moneyline +140
We all knew the Orlando Magic were outclassed in their first-round matchup versus the Boston Celtics. Still, the Magic have kept things closer than many expected. With the series shifting back to Orlando for Game 3, the Magic have their best chance of securing a win and keeping the series close.
Orlando has been on the rise since the latter stages of the regular season. Including their three playoff games, the Magic are 6-3 straight up and against the spread over their last nine. Within that sample, there are three home games. Orlando is 3-0 in all those contests while holding opponents to an average of 94.3 points per game.
The Celtics are also poised for an offensive letdown. They’ve totaled 212 points per game despite shooting just 45.0% in those contests. More concerningly, they went just 12-for-37 from distance in Game 2, a benchmark that should remain diminished as they embark on their first-round playoff game.
The Magic are at their best in Orlando. At +140, they are worth betting to get in the win column and pull closer to leveling their series against the Celtics.

Leg 2: LAL-MIN Over 207.5
Last time out, the Los Angeles Lakers pulled even in their series versus the Minnesota Timberwolves. However, they face a more daunting task in taking the lead, now that the series heads back to Minneapolis for Game 3. Both teams have had their moments offensively, but we expect both to shine on Friday night.
The Lakers are operating below their usual offensive standards. They shot just 39.8% in the series opener, following up with an improved 45.3% mark in Game 2. Altogether, the Lakers have recorded 189 points through the series’ first two games, significantly below their usual standard. LA is at its best when playing with tempo. We expect them to come out swinging in Game 2.
Minnesota isn’t known for playing with pace, but they speed things up at home. Their possessions and shot attempts increase at the Target Center, playing toward more high-scoring games. Over their last 12 home games, the T-Wolves have exceeded the total in all but three of those contests. The average total throughout that sample is 235.6.
After an extended stretch of low-scoring games, we saw totals creep up last night. That general trend plays into what we’ve seen from the Timberwolves at home. The over is our favorite play in this one.
